当前位置: 首页 > 专利查询>西北大学专利>正文

地理定位系统及方法技术方案

技术编号:8494284 阅读:193 留言:0更新日期:2013-03-29 07:40
用于确定目标互联网主机的派生地理位置的方法包括通过网络识别目标互联网主机以及与它有通讯耦合的多个地标互联网主机。该方法还包括沿着不同网络路径传送到目标互联网主机和地标互联网主机的探测包的网络延迟并基于网络延迟计算目标互联网主机与一个或多个地标互联网主机之间的相对距离。该方法进一步包括比较相对距离以识别至少一个比一个或多个其它地标互联网主机地理上更靠近目标互联网主机的地标互联网主机并基于至少一个地理上靠近目标互联网主机的地理位置确定目标互联网主机派生的地理位置。

【技术实现步骤摘要】
【国外来华专利技术】相关专利交叉引用本申请主张共同未决的美国临时专利的优先权,申请号为61/334,479,申请于2010年5月13日,名为“准确确定互联网主机地理位置的方法”(以下简称为479申请),和共同未决的美国临时专利,申请号为61/468,951,申请于2011年3月29日,名称为“面向街道级别的客户端独立 IP定位”(以下简称951申请)。479申请和951申请的全部公开内容以引用方式引入本文。
技术介绍
确定互联网主机的地理位置对许多互联网应用是有价值的。例如,知道主机的地理位置或大致的地理位置能够简化大型系统上的网络管理,协助网络诊断,并能够实现基于位置的广告服务。互联网主机包括一个或多个计算机,例如服务器,用于提供服务,如网站托管、电子邮件服务等。已知的系统和方法可以提供互联网主机的粗粒度的地理定位,例如在州或者城市水平上。然而,这种粗粒度的地理定位在许多情况下会存在一些不足,如确定需要维修的互联网主机,确定人口稠密地区相关业务,诸如此类等。已知的系统和方法是客户端协助的,也就是说互联网主机自身(或管理主机的实体)自愿提供主机的地理位置。然而,许多利用地理定位服务的应用,如基于位置的访问限制本文档来自技高网...

【技术保护点】

【技术特征摘要】
【国外来华专利技术】2010.05.13 US 61/334,479;2011.03.29 US 61/468,9511.确定目标互联网主机的派生地理位置的方法,该方法包括识别多个通过分组交换网络相互通讯并与目标互联网主机通讯的地标互联网主机;测量沿网络中不同网络路径传送到目标互联网主机与多个地标互联网主机中的每个地标互联网主机的第一探测包的第一网络延迟;基于第一网络延迟计算目标互联网主机与一个或多个地标互联网主机之间的相对距离;比较相对距离以确定至少一个比一个或多个其它地标互联网主机地理上更靠近目标互联网主机的地标互联网主机;并且基于至少一个在地理上靠近目标互联网主机的地标互联网主机的地理位置确定目标互联网主机的派生地理位置。2.权利要求1的方法,其中确定派生地理位置包括在不从第三方机构接收目标互联网主机的真实地理位置或不具有管理访问目标互联网主机和至少一个地标互联网主机权限的情况下计算目标互联网主机的派生地理位置。3.权利要求1的方法,进一步包括识别包含地标互联网主机的关注区域。4.权利要求3的方法,进一步包括通过比较与关注区域相关联的一个或多个基于地理的编码和地标互联网主机的地理位置以选择地标互联网主机。5.权利要求3的方法,其中识别关注区域包括发送第二探测包到目标互联网主机,计算与第二探测包相关的第二网络延迟,和基于第二网络延迟确定关注区域。6.权利要求3的方法,进一步包括通过搜索位于关注区域内的一个或多个具有地标互联网主机和及其地理位置来确定地标互联网主机。7.权利要求6的方法,其中确定互联网主机包括从一个或多个网络源获得地理位置和至少域名、IP地址或电子邮件交换服地址之一,网络源包括至少地图网站、非地图网站、聚合网站、全球定位系统/兴趣点GPS/P0I网站或网络目录之一。8.权利要求7的方法,其中确定地标互联网主机包括对于至少一个地标互联网主机,从第一源获得至少一个地标互联网主机的地理位置,和从不同的、第二源获得至少一个地标互联网主机的域名或IP地址。9.权利要求6的方法,其中确定地标互联网主机包括从一个或多个自愿提供地理位置和至少域名或IP地址之一的单独的实体机构或个人接收地标互联网主机的地理位置和至少域名或IP地址之一。10.权利要求6的方法,至少一个地标互联网主机是先前的目标互联网主机,其预先确定的派生地理位置用作先前的目标互联网主机的地理位置。11.权利要求6的方法,进一步包括验证每个地标互联网主机的一个或多个IP地址或域名或邮件交换服务器与位于地标互联网主机的地标地理位置上一个或多个计算机相关。12.权利要求11的方法,进一步包括至少一个地标互联网主机的基于地理的编码与关注区域相关联的基于地理的编码的列表。13.权利要求11的方法,进一步包括,对于至少一个地标互联网主机,通过与地标互联网主机相关的域名访问第一互联网网站,并通过其IP地址试图访问第二互联网网站,从而比较第一互联网网站和第二互联网网站。。14.权利要求11的方法,其中进一步包括,对于至少一个地标互联网主机,确定与地标互联网主机相关联的实体机构是否有多个与该实体机构相关联的地理位置。15.权利要求11的方法,其中进一步包括,对于多个地标互联网主机中的至少一个地标互联网主机传送第三探测包到第一地标互联网主机和多个地标互联网主机中的至少一个第二地标互联网主机;识别网络中沿传送到第一地标互联网主机和第二地标互联网主机的第三探测包所经过的不同网络路径分布的公共节点;确定从第一地标互联网主机通过公共节点延伸到第二地标互联网主机的派生网络路径相关的网络延迟;基于派生网络延迟计算第一地标互联网主机和第二地标互联网主机之间的距离;并且比较第一地标互联网主机和第二地标互联网主机之间的距离和第一地标互联网主机和第二地标互联网主机之间的已知距离以确定第一地标互联网主机是否位于报告位置。16.权利要求1的方法,其中测量第一网络延迟包括从多个观察点传送第一探测包到目标互联网主机和地标互联网主机;从多个观察点中的第一观察点延伸到目标互联网主机的第一网络路径和从同样的第一观察点延伸到地标互联网主机的第二网络路径中的每个分布识别至少一个公共节点;并且计算通过至少一个公共路由从地标互联网主机延伸到目标互联网主机的一个或多个派生网络路径的一个或多个派生网络延迟,其中地标互联网主机的相对距离基于派生网络延迟获得。17.权利要求16的方法,进一步包括识...

【专利技术属性】
技术研发人员:王勇丹尼尔·伯格马塞尔·弗洛雷斯亚历山大·库兹曼诺维奇
申请(专利权)人:西北大学
类型:
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1